Private British School located in the Barcelona neighbourhood of Sarria. Classes for children aged 2-18.

St George Barcelona is a leading international school committed to delivering a world-class education to students from Early Years through to Sixth Form. Located in the vibrant heart of Barcelona, the school brings together families from over 60 nationalities, fostering an inclusive and inspiring environment where every child is encouraged to thrive academically, personally, and socially. 📚 Teacher Spotlight: Miss Buchan – English Department

What does teaching English mean beyond the classroom?

For Miss Buchan, it’s about helping students question the world around them and explore ideas through literature. By studying texts from different cultures and time periods, students learn to connect the past with the present and reflect on their role in society.

While studying To Kill a Mockingbird, a powerful classroom moment emerged when a student connected Atticus Finch’s words about perspective to tolerance and empathy towards people who are different from ourselves. Moments like these show the true power of literature.

Miss Buchan hopes every student leaves her classroom with one important lesson:
✨ to find their voice and use it to make a difference in the world.

We are proud to share that St. George Barcelona has once again been recognised in the Forbes 2026 list of Spain’s 100 Best Schools, maintaining its place in this prestigious ranking.

This recognition reflects our commitment to educational excellence and to the holistic development of our students, within an international environment that nurtures curiosity, critical thinking, and strong values.

The Forbes ranking is based on 36 objective criteria across seven key areas, including academic results, class size, language learning, educational innovation, extracurricular activities, facilities, and student support.

This achievement belongs to our entire community: students, families, teachers, and staff, who contribute every day to building an inspiring school with high academic standards.

Our talented Year 12 and 13 students presented today their IB Visual Arts Exhibition, showcasing an inspiring range of creative work.

The exhibition featured paintings, sculptures, architectural concepts, and other forms of visual expression, reflecting months of research, experimentation, and artistic development. Visitors had the opportunity to join guided tours and explore the ideas, techniques, and personal stories behind each piece.

A fantastic celebration of creativity, critical thinking, and the power of art. Congratulations to all our young artists for their outstanding work! 👏
